anonymous asked: should we be worried that the new egyptian president is supported by the muslim brotherhood
Why? Because it has the word “Muslim” in their title?
Egypt’s President-elect, Mohamed Morsi, spent quite a bit of his life in California. He is a graduate of USC and CSU-Northridge. Half of his kids are U.S. citizens who were born in California. He’s, from what we are told, the democratically-elected President of Egypt. If we’re going to call for the democratic process, we must respect the democratic process.
The Muslim Brotherhood and al-Qaeda are two very different entities with very different purposes. The Muslim Brotherhood is an Islamist group, but not a violent one. They call for peaceful, democratic elections in all Islamic countries, which is not what al-Qaeda fights for.
